Our Verdict

Oud Satin Mood's signature is a sweet, satiny rose-oud with violet and a plummy-caramel warmth. Fragrance World Barakkat Satin Oud is the closest budget interpretation — its note structure mirrors the original pillar-for-pillar (violet, dual rose, oud, vanilla, amber, benzoin), though the materials are cheaper and the dry-down sweeter and less seamlessly blended. Paris Corner Ministry of Oud leans rosier and more oud-forward; Maison Alhambra Baroque Satin Oud is officially 'inspired by' but adds saffron, leather and patchouli (and drops violet), so it reads spicier and less faithful. Two cautions: Lattafa Eternal Oud is a Grand Soir-style amber (no rose/violet) and Lattafa Oud Mood is a smoky spiced rose-oud — neither is an Oud Satin Mood match despite being cross-listed.

Maison Francis Kurkdjian Oud Satin Mood is a sweet, plummy rose-oud Eau de Parfum — Bulgarian rose, violet and a touch of strawberry over Turkish rose, on a base of agarwood (oud), vanilla, amber, benzoin and caramel. A rich, satiny oriental.

Editor's Testing Note

The rose-oud-vanilla accord is well-trodden, so budget houses get genuinely close on note structure — Fragrance World Barakkat Satin Oud lists violet, Bulgarian and Turkish rose, oud, vanilla, amber and benzoin, almost the exact MFK skeleton. What the clones miss is refinement: the oud reads more synthetic and the caramel-plum nuance flattens into generic sweetness. The most useful warning is about name-confusion: Lattafa 'Eternal Oud' (a Grand Soir-style amber-vanilla) and Lattafa 'Oud Mood' (a smoky spiced rose-oud) are frequently cross-shopped as Oud Satin Mood dupes but are not matches — they lack the signature violet and the satiny sweet-rose character.
